Bucharest's Otopeni and Băneasa airports are set to acquire advanced anti-drone systems to enhance flight safety. The National Company Bucharest Airports (CNAB) is currently assessing costs for training, maintenance, and repairs of these systems. The consultation process will conclude on September 9, with requirements for the systems to operate day and night, regardless of weather conditions. This initiative responds to the increasing incidents involving drones, which pose risks to critical infrastructure, particularly in restricted airspace around airports. Romania already has an anti-drone system in place with the Civil Aviation Authority.
